| Limping :( I came home on Thursday and found that my baby Cuddles was limping on her back leg. She has suffered injuries on the same back leg before and was wondering if that could be the cause. I'm taking her to the vet hopefully on Tuesday. I've been stretching her leg too and she doesn't seem to be bothered by it too much. She still won't put any weight on it. Do any of u guys know what the problem might be? It would be greatly appreciated. Thx |

Furbutts = LOVE Donating Member Moderator | It's impossible to say what it is - could be LP, sprain, mild pull, something in her paw, hip problem, ankle problem...you get the picture. No way to Dx a dog via the internet...especially by us non-vets . Glad you're taking her to the vet.

| I agree-- could be many things, knees, soft tissue injury, torn ligament or just a boo boo. Let your vet guide you, Tuesday will be here before you know it.

| Cuddles has went to the vet! She had ex rays done and nothing came up. They said she probably just pulled a little muscle. She is on pain medication now and is doing great! She is using her leg and back to her silly self |
